Let's get started: Preparing your
colored icing
This icing can be
used with the
American Flag Cake Recipe. To insure a deep red and blue color your
icing should be made 24 hours before using. If you prefer to use your own
buttercream recipe do not add any eggs, or meringue powder. Any emulsifying
agents will not allow the deep color to develop properly.
White Buttercream
Recipe: (print
recipe)
2/3 cup water
12 cups confectioners sugar (powder sugar)
1-1/4 cups shortening
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on almond flavoring
1/2 teaspoon clear vanilla flavoring
1/4 teaspoon butter flavoring
Mix 4 cups of sugar with water, one
cup at a time, beating after each addition at low speed. Alternately add
shortening and remainder of sugar. Add salt and flavorings; beat at low speed
until smooth. It is best to use a heavy duty mixer. To avoid powder sugar
from going all over cover your bowl with a towel while mixing.
Distribute buttercream into 4 bowls
as follows: (Tinting
101)
1 cup - for yellow
1 cup - for royal blue
3 cups - for white
3 cups - for red
Add the color indicated above to the bowl with
the proper measurement. Using your small spatula, mix up the colors until all
the white disappears and looks smooth and even. Cover and let sit overnight for
color development on red and blue.
Note:
If you are using a bottle without a dropper, use a toothpick for getting your
color. Open a small hole in the foil using your toothpick. Once you have put the
toothpick in your icing DO NOT put it back into the color. This will ruin the
color and cause it to become moldy.
Make your
parchment cone and cut a
hole large enough so 1/4 of your tip comes out through the top but doesn't fall
through. Using parchment bags for colored buttercream is recommended, so you can
throw them away after use. Otherwise your good bags could be stained from the
food coloring.
Using the small icing spatula, spoon about 1 cup
of colored buttercream into your parchment cone.
Fold in the corners and roll bag so icing moves
toward the tip like toothpaste.
Now you're ready to begin
piping or pipe the
American Flag Cake
Recipe. When you are
not using your pastry bag, place them under a wet paper towel, so the tip
doesn't dry out.
